Public joint stock company NPO Nauka Profile

About Public joint stock company NPO Nauka

Public joint stock company NPO Nauka engages in the manufacture and sale of aerospace equipment in Russia and internationally. It offers products, such as dehumidifiers, dampers, valves, pneumatic and pneumo-electric control devices, monitoring devices, ground control consoles, pressure regulators, heat exchangers, turbo refrigerators, air cooling units, filters, and air ejectors, as well as electronic control and monitoring units, signaling devices, and regulators. The company also provides services, including after sales support and repair, design support and field supervision, test center, and testing and control laboratory, as well as sells equipment from the vacated territory and unclaimed components. Public joint stock company NPO Nauka was founded in 1893 and is based in Moscow, Russia.
